Key Features of the Wire Shelving
- Five Adjustable Shelves: Each shelf adjusts in 1-inch increments along the upright posts. You can reconfigure the height between shelves to accommodate tall bottles, toolboxes, or small bins without wasted vertical space.
- Chrome Finish and Steel Build: The chrome plating resists rust and gives a clean, reflective look. The primary material is alloy steel with plastic and metal components for the connection points and leveling feet.
- No-Tool Assembly: Shelves snap directly onto the posts using a simple pressure-fit design. Most users report completing the setup in under 30 minutes with only the included mallet or their hands.
- Leveling Feet for Stability: Four adjustable feet screw into the base to compensate for uneven floors. This is particularly useful in garages or basements where concrete slabs may have slight slopes.
- 350 Pounds Per Shelf: When weight is evenly distributed, each shelf holds up to 350 pounds. The total unit capacity reaches 1,750 pounds, which covers heavy tools, bulk pantry items, and equipment.
Real-World Performance Testing
We loaded this utility rack with 200 pounds of canned goods, small appliances, and power tools across all five shelves. The steel frame held the weight without sagging or bending at the connection points. Each shelf remained level under partial loads, though a slight wobble appeared when the rack was completely empty.
This wire shelving unit performed best when anchored to the wall using the included anti-tip kit. Without anchoring, the tall 72-inch profile creates leverage that makes the rack unstable if bumped while empty. Once loaded with at least 50 pounds on the bottom shelf, the center of gravity dropped noticeably and the wobble disappeared.
The chrome finish held up well after two weeks of daily use in a humid garage environment. No rust spots or peeling appeared, even near a frequently opened garage door. Assembly took 22 minutes with one person, and the shelves stayed locked in place after repeated adjustments.
One limitation: the 14-inch depth restricts how you store wider items like large storage bins or deep tool cases. For standard boxes, kitchen containers, and most garage supplies, this depth works fine. If you need a deeper standing shelf, consider the 18-inch variant from the same manufacturer.

How It Compares to Alternatives
Competing products like the Seville Classics 5-Shelf Unit and the Edsali 5-Tier Heavy Duty Rack fall in a similar price bracket. The Amazon Basics model offers a higher per-shelf weight capacity than the Seville Classics at a comparable cost, though the Seville features a slightly thicker wire gauge on some models.
The Edsali rack uses a similar snap-together mechanism but includes plastic sleeve connectors that can crack under extreme weight. This Amazon model uses metal-to-metal contact at the shelf corners, which feels more robust during assembly and under load.
According to Amazon’s product specifications, this unit is designed for residential use rather than commercial environments. For light commercial storage, the heavy-duty chrome rack from Edsal may offer better long-term value despite the higher upfront cost.
When you factor in the included anti-tip hardware, adjustable leveling feet, and the lower price point, this model delivers strong value for home storage organization. The space-saving footprint of 36 inches wide by 14 inches deep makes it a fit for tight corners and narrow hallways.

Frequently Asked Questions
How long does assembly take for this storage rack?
Most users complete the setup in 20 to 30 minutes with a single person. The shelves snap into grooves on the upright posts using pressure. A rubber mallet helps seat the shelves fully, though your hands alone can do the job with some effort.
Does this rack require wall anchoring?
Yes, the manufacturer recommends using the included anti-tip kit to secure the rack to a wall, especially when it is empty or holds uneven loads. The 72-inch height creates a tipping risk if weight shifts suddenly or if children bump into it.
Can the shelves be repositioned after assembly?
Yes, each shelf adjusts in one-inch increments. You can pop a shelf out and move it to a different set of grooves along the upright posts. This flexibility makes it easy to reconfigure as your storage needs change over time.
What is the weight capacity per shelf?
Each shelf supports up to 350 pounds when the weight is evenly distributed across the entire surface. The total unit capacity is 1,750 pounds. Concentrating all weight in one small area may cause the wire shelving to bow, so distribute heavy items evenly for best results.
Does the chrome finish resist rust in humid environments?
The chrome plating provides moderate rust resistance for indoor use in garages, basements, and laundry rooms. However, this rack is not rated for outdoor use or directly wet environments. Wipe down occasionally if placed in a humid space.
Can this rack hold heavy power tools like a table saw?
A 350-pound per shelf capacity is more than sufficient for most power tools, tool chests, and equipment. However, ensure the tool’s footprint fits within the 14-inch depth. Larger benchtop tools may overhang, which reduces stability.
